The shift pattern for this position is a mix of 12 hour shifts and core hours.

You will provide clinical and professional leadership to Advanced Nurse Practitioners (ANP’s) within the Emergency Department, Acute Assessment and Ambulatory Care Unit at the Queen Elizabeth University Hospital.

You will develop a lead coordination role for clinical governance within the ANP service and operationally and clinically manage the ANP team.
You will develop and deliver sustainable services which meet patients needs and utilise expert knowledge base and clinical competence, to support multi-professional teams, ensuring a high standard of clinical care, in accordance with the Nursing and Midwifery Council and health and safety legislation;

You will work within the agreed Standard Operating Procedure (SOP) for the ANP service, perform clinical assessment, initiate investigations, determine differential diagnosis and undertake appropriate first line interventions
You will provide leadership, clinical support and advice to nursing and medical staff, making appropriate referrals to, and co-ordinating the contribution of other members of the multi-professional team and facilitate, participate in audit and quality assurance programmes, promoting evidence based practice.​​​​​​​
